Established in the heart of Palm Springs at the foot of the San Jacinto Mountains, Le Vallauris has been one of the highest rated restaurants in the Coachella Valley since its inception in 1973. The exquisite cuisine at Le Vallauris is prepared by Executive Chef, Gabriel Morales, Award winning Angeleno Chef who has replaced the long time Chef Jean Paul Laire as he retired in 2024. The Historic Landmark was built in 1927 as a home for the Roberson family, who managed Palm Springs' first hotel, The Desert Inn. Many grand parties were held in the house for guests such as Duke Ellington, Nat King Cole, Louis Armstrong and many more. Later on, when the restaurant was established it became a favourite place for Presidents and the Hollywood elite, and local socialites.
